Transaction 7e6875889d908cb86ea38106cab06af168bca53acb5e1c233e635235697d6d4a

23 Input
2 Outputs
  • 7e6875889d908cb86ea38106cab06af168bca53acb5e1c233e635235697d6d4a:0
  • value  628
    address  1MzZZ7YHegi1f4P64wwzLtTDgmMYwdtCq3
  • 7e6875889d908cb86ea38106cab06af168bca53acb5e1c233e635235697d6d4a:1
  • value  177292
    address  1BKvcsW6Up9JUG2WEhCNx7yUG7Wjrf3H63